About this site

No potable water on the island. Additional Info: Patos Island is a wild and remote 200-acre island in the Salish Sea, open year round. It features 7 primitive campsites near Active Cove beach, each with a picnic table. Limited mooring buoys are available on a first-come, first-served basis. The BLM cooperatively manages the area with Washington State Parks.
